Like a Butcher Shop
Togawa Jun

One quick tug on the chainsaw starter
Oh please, won’t someone stop me
It reverberates in the bones
The feeling of ecstasy through my body, oh no
Light the boiler coke of my murderous intent
Oh, I can’t hold out any longer
I thirst for trickling lifeblood
I want to eat you up, my darling

I flip on the drill switch
Oh please, won’t someone stop me
A thunderous roar in the dark of the night
sends goosebumps up and down my body, oh no
Pour gasoline on the flame of my murderous intent
Oh, I can’t hold out any longer
From your arms to your eyes to your heart
I want to eat you up, my darling
Won’t anyone come and stop me

Won’t anyone come and stop me, magma boils my carotid artery
until I shiver with delight, until I writhe in delicious agony
Won’t anyone come and stop me

My temporal pulse is pounding, magma rushes through my carotid artery
until I shiver with delight, until I writhe in delicious agony

My temporal pulse bursts into flames, magma boils my carotid artery
until I shiver with delight, until I writhe in delicious agony
